I know that if I transfer my episodes to a different drive, then they need to be scanned again. But do I need to do this if they are transferred to a replacement drive? ie the drive letter remains the same..?
If the same drive letter and path is used it should be ok. If you selected the Import Path to be removable however there might be a problem as it would be a different volume.

I ended up simply setting all of my non-OS drives to "Offline" in disk management, then did a repair of MPExtended. That put the MPExtended service files folder on the root of my C drive. At least it's on the OS drive. Having it on another drive made Windows Backup want to make a disk image of that drive also.

Fixed, I think.
Certainly the vintage MP2 installer that I was using no longer installs the LAV filters. I can only assume that these were never part of the install package itself, but rather downloaded during the install, and that link no longer exists. Shame that the installer doesn't indicate this.
